Arcadia Group
The Arcadia Group, owned by Sir Philip Green, is one of the UK’s largest retail chains and each of the Arcadia brands has seen a massive increase in online sales in the last three years that has rapidly exceeded £100m a year.
Each of the Arcadia online stores is built on IBM Websphere Commerce Server and as Ecommerce Production Manager for Arcadia, I lead the development of the front end and the team of developers who develop and support it.
Aside from managing this team I have also lead the development of the XHTML, CSS and JavaScript (jQuery) framework of the store, as well as the bespoke CMS built using Java, Adobe Flex and Velocity technologies that provides each brand team with complete control of their store’s content within a growing set of flexible design templates.
The same core XHTML markup and JavaScript library is used across all brands and the diversity of design and content is testament to the flexibility of the CMS and the CSS presentation layer that my team and I maintain. I also work closely with several commercial partners to ensure the site is accessible (Fortune Cookie), optimised for natural search (BigMouth Media and Tamar), and look great (Poke, Fortune Cookie, CreateThe Group, Pod1).
